Bbq Removal in Madison, WI
BBQ removal services involve the safe and efficient dismantling and disposal of outdoor grills, smokers, and similar cooking appliances. These services are suitable for homeowners upgrading their outdoor kitchens, clearing space for new features, or removing damaged or unused units. Projects typically include disassembling the equipment, removing debris, and ensuring the area is left clean and ready for future use. Property owners often want to understand the scope of removal, whether the service includes disposal or recycling of materials, and any preparations needed before the work begins.
Homeowners considering BBQ removal should clarify the size and type of the existing unit, as well as the location and accessibility of the installation area. It’s important to know if the service covers removal of related accessories or built-in features, and whether any permits or special considerations are necessary. Understanding these details can help ensure the process proceeds smoothly and that the space is prepared for the desired future use.
